您的位置:首页 > 理论基础 > 计算机网络

在Linux-----网络配置

2012-12-07 15:52 337 查看
1ifconfig

# ifconfig [接口名称]

查看某个设备的配置:

# ifconfig eth0

为网络接口设置IP:

# ifconfig eth0 192.168.0.6 netmask 255.255.255.0

为eth0配置第2个IP地址:

# ifconfig eth0:0 192.168.0.7 netmask 255.255.255.0

2hostname

把主机名修改为server.evil.club (只有root用户才有权限修改)

# hostname server.evil.club

3netconfig

运行这个命令后会出现一个简单的图形配置界面(此命令在有些版本中没有):

【 】 Use dynamic IP configuration (BOOTP/DHCP)

IP address: _____________ (IP地址)

Netmask: _____________ (子网掩码)

Default getway(IP): _____________ (网关)

Primary nameserver:_____________ (主DNS)

配置好后需要重新启动network服务:

# service network restart

4ifupifdown

ifup用于激活不活动的网络接口:

# ifup 网络接口名称

如下:

# ifup eth0

ifdown用于停止指定的网络接口

# ifdown 网络接口名称

如下:

# ifdown eth0

5、service 脚本

语法如下:

# service servicename start | restart | status

例如:

# service network restart

显示系统中所有服务的运行状态:

# service --status-all

---------------------------------------------------------------------------------------------------------

与网络有关的配置文件:

---------------------------------------------------------------------------------------------------------

1、以下是“/etc/sysconfig/network-scripts/ifcfg-eth0”文件的内容:

#===========================================================

DEVICE=eth0

ONBOOT=yes

BOOTPROTO=none

IPADDR=192.168.1.8

NETMASK=255.255.255.0

GATEWAY=192.168.1.1

TYPE=Ethernet

USERCTL=no

PEERDNS=no

NETWORK=192.168.1.0

BROADCAST=192.168.1.255

#===========================================================

说明如下:

#===========================================================

DEVICE=eth0 (设备名称)

ONBOOT=yes (计算机启动时是否激活网卡,取值为:yes/no)

BOOTPROTO=none (获取IP的方式:取值为:static/bootp/dhcp)

IPADDR=192.168.1.8 (该网络接口的IP地址)

NETMASK=255.255.255.0 (子网掩码)

GATEWAY=192.168.1.1 (网关地址)

TYPE=Ethernet

USERCTL=no

PEERDNS=no

NETWORK=192.168.1.0

BROADCAST=192.168.1.255 (广播地址)

#===========================================================

2、以下是“etc/sysconfig/network”文件的部分内容:

#===========================================================

NETWORKING=yes

HOSTNAME=localhost.localdomain

#===========================================================

说明如下:

NETWORKING:设置Linux是否运行网络,取值为:yes/no

HOSTNAME:设置计算机的主机名

GATEWAY:设置网关的IP地址

GATEWAYDEV:连接网关的网络设备

NISDOMAIN:NIS域名(使用NIS系统)

#===========================================================

3、以下是“etc/resolv.conf”文件的部分内容:

#===========================================================

search localdoma

domain localdoma

nameserver 202.96.128.166

nameserver 192.168.1.1

#===========================================================

说明如下:

search:DNS搜索路径,当解析不完整名称时默认的附加域名后缀。

domain:设置计算机的本地域名。

nameserver:设置DNS地址,客户机解析名称时会按顺序分别使用。

#===========================================================
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: